Las Vegas girl reported missing Friday is found

The 15-year-old Las Vegas girl who went missing on Friday has been found.

Kearstin Ellis was found near Jaycee Park on Monday about noon, just a few miles from her home, according to Dave Cummings of Red Rock Search and Rescue.

Cummings said Ellis was last seen Friday at her school, but she didn’t get on the school bus to go home when school let out.

Ellis was diagnosed as bipolar and had been without her medication when she was found Monday, Cummings said.

She was taken into care by Child Protective Services, Cummings said. The Clark County Department of Family Services could not be reached for comment Monday.
